Compensation Analyst Jobs in Rtp, NC

A Compensation Analyst in the human resources industry is responsible for designing, implementing, and managing a company's compensation strategy. They conduct thorough analyses of salaries in the market and within the company to ensure competitive and fair compensation. They also evaluate job positions to determine classification and salary and collaborate with managers and HR partners to understand job requirements. The analyst ensures compliance with the company's regulations and federal laws.

Important skills for a Compensation Analyst include strong analytical skills, attention to detail, excellent communication, and knowledge of HR practices and principles. They should be proficient in data management and statistical analysis and have a solid understanding of job evaluation and job analysis systems. A bachelor's degree in Human Resources, Business Administration or related field is generally required, while certifications like Certified Compensation Professional (CCP) can be beneficial for career advancement. Prior roles that could lead to a Compensation Analyst position include HR Generalist, Compensation Specialist, or HR Analyst.
